  • Publication number: 20240181508
    Abstract: A contamination detection and auto-cleaning equipment and a method using the same are provided. The contamination detection and auto-cleaning equipment includes a contamination detection device and an automatic cleaning device. The contamination detection device is configured for detecting a cleanliness of a sample container. The automatic cleaning device is configured for cleaning the sample container. The contamination detection device includes a light emitter, a detection-light receiver and a controller. The light emitter is configured for emitting an emission light, wherein the emission light becomes a detection light after traveling through the sample container. The detection-light receiver is configured for receiving the detection light to obtain a detection-light intensity. The controller is coupled to the light emitter and the detection-light receiver, and obtain the cleanliness of the sample container according to a variation of the detection-light intensity.

  • Publication number: 20240185085
    Abstract: A technique iteratively updates model weights of a teacher model and a student model. In operation, the teacher model produces noisy original pseudo-labeled training examples from unlabeled training examples. The technique weights the original pseudo-labeled training examples based on validation information. The technique then updates model weights of the student model based on the weighted pseudo-labeled training examples. The validation information, which is used to weight the original pseudo-labeled training examples, is produced by selecting labeled training examples based on an uncertainty-based factor and a similarity-based factor. The uncertainty-based factor describes an extent to which the student model produces uncertain classification results for the set of labeled training examples. The similarity-based factor describes the similarity between the set of labeled training examples and the unlabeled training examples.

  • Publication number: 20240186142
    Abstract: As deposited, hard mask thin films have internal stress components which are an artifact of the material, thickness, deposition process of the mask layer as well as of the underlying materials and topography. This internal stress can cause distortion and twisting of the mask layer when it is patterned, especially when sub-micron critical dimensions are being patterned. A stress-compensating process is employed to reduce the impact of this internal stress. Heat treatment can be employed to relax the stress, as an example. In another example, a second mask layer with an opposite internal stress component is employed to offset the internal stress component in the hard mask layer.
